Understanding Digital Calibration Technology
Digital calibration technology is a modern approach to ensuring precision in various fields, particularly in the construction industry.
It involves the use of advanced digital tools and software to fine-tune surveying equipment, ensuring they provide accurate measurements.
This technology has become increasingly vital as construction projects have grown more complex and demand higher precision.
Digital calibration is a process where electronic data is used to adjust and correct the measurements taken by surveying tools.
This process ensures that the equipment performs at its best, providing reliable data for construction projects.
By utilizing digital technology, surveyors can now achieve accuracy that was once unimaginable with traditional methods.
The Importance of Precision Surveying
In the construction industry, precision is paramount.
From laying the foundation to putting the final touches on a building, every step requires accurate measurements.
Surveying equipment like theodolites, total stations, and GPS units play a crucial role in this.
They provide the data needed to ensure structures are built correctly and safely.
Accurate surveying ensures that projects are completed on time and within budget.
Mistakes due to inaccurate measurements can lead to costly delays and potentially dangerous structural issues.
Digital calibration technology minimizes these risks by enhancing the precision of surveying tools, making projects more efficient and reliable.
How Digital Calibration Improves Accuracy
Digital calibration technology improves accuracy by using sophisticated algorithms and data analysis.
These systems can identify and correct errors in measurement tools, providing a level of precision that surpasses traditional calibration methods.
Here’s how it works:
– **Automated Adjustments**: Digital systems can automatically adjust the settings of surveying equipment to compensate for factors like temperature changes or equipment wear and tear.
This ensures that tools maintain their accuracy over time.
– **Real-Time Data**: With digital technology, surveyors can access real-time data, allowing for immediate adjustments and corrections.
This means that any potential errors can be addressed on-site, reducing the likelihood of inaccuracies.
– **Enhanced Field Work**: Surveyors can conduct their work more efficiently with digital tools that offer better data collection and analysis capabilities.
This not only speeds up the surveying process but also improves the overall accuracy of the data collected.
Advantages of Digital Calibration in Construction
The adoption of digital calibration technology brings numerous benefits to the construction industry.
Some of the key advantages include:
– **Increased Efficiency**: With accurate measurements, construction projects can progress more swiftly, reducing the time taken from start to finish.
This efficiency translates into cost savings and improved productivity.
– **Greater Safety**: Accurate data ensures that structures are safe and comply with all building codes and regulations.
This reduces the risk of structural failures and enhances the safety of workers and future occupants.
– **Cost Savings**: By minimizing errors and rework, digital calibration reduces waste and additional expenses.
Projects stay within budget, and resources are used more effectively.
– **Future-Proofing**: As construction projects become increasingly complex, the need for precise data will only grow.
Digital calibration technology ensures that surveying equipment can meet future demands, keeping companies competitive.
Implementing Digital Calibration Technology
Integrating digital calibration technology into construction practices involves several steps.
Companies must first invest in the appropriate tools and training for their workforce.
This ensures that surveyors understand how to operate new equipment and interpret the data they generate.
Furthermore, companies must establish protocols for regular calibration checks to maintain equipment accuracy.
This might involve setting up a dedicated team to handle calibration tasks or partnering with external specialists.
Contractors and engineers should also stay informed about the latest technological advancements in digital calibration.
This knowledge will enable them to continually improve their processes and uphold industry standards.
